The aims of physical education -- Curriculum essentials in physical education -- Planning essentials -- Assessment essentials -- Effective differentiation within PE -- Providing for the most-able within PE -- Providing for students with special education needs within PE -- Use of ICT in physical education -- Ensuring good behaviour in PE lessons -- Using action research to improve practice -- PE as a tool for improving transition/transfer -- Leadership for learning -- Improving subject knowledge -- Health and safety in PE -- From PE to community sport -- Job applications and interview advice -- Your first term in post.
"This book guides you through all the different aspects of Physical Education teaching. It examines the nature and purpose of physical education highlighting the need for a balanced curriculum that includes gymnastics, dance, swimming, athletics and outdoor and adventurous activities. Planning, assessment and differentiation are discussed in detail alongside carefully chosen examples to demonstrate good practice. There is also a strong focus on inclusion to ensure that all your students are able to make progress and achieve. With a wealth of ready-to-use activities and techniques, this is your essential guide as you start your exciting career as an outstanding Physical Education teacher"-- Provided by publisher.
